Output efc66e828932dc778e2eba89bf5596c23a2b29b68fccd53f5d7ca523a6932440:684

value
24801
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1e5e91f38e6d4c900cbd0f4c20021c64a9afe69a7e8c52097fbed20bcc013877
address
bc1pre0fruuwd4xfqr9apaxzqqsuvj56le5606x9yztlhmfqhnqp8pms2fx2cw
transaction
efc66e828932dc778e2eba89bf5596c23a2b29b68fccd53f5d7ca523a6932440
spent
true